Improving Energy Efficiency Over Time

As water heater tank accumulates sediment, the distance between the heating element and the water is made by this sediment. Hence, the water heater needs to double the energy that it normally uses to get the water heated in a usual amount of time. This process is repeated continuously until the accumulation gets to such an extent that the efficiency of the water heater is very low, and it will even have to be turned on for longer to heat the water to the desired temperature.

The process of washing the water heater is a regular water heater service that involves removing sediment from the tank so the system can operate more efficiently. Through the cleaning of the components and the rejuvenation of heat exchange, the heater is able to give hot water in a shorter period of time while using less energy. Besides the saving that is a great routine for the home’s monthly budget, this also very much assists the system in being more eco-friendly and thus more durable and reliable.

Extending the Life of Your Equipment

Water heaters are made to be long-lasting if proper care has been taken. To be specific, without the necessity of a service walk-through, several essential parts such as the anode rod, thermostat, and heating elements might silently weaken and cause breakage. Usually, when these mechanical parts fail, then the remaining system components are taken down along or there is a risk of severe leakage and consequential damage to the property that could only be fixed through expensive reparation.

One of the benefits of scheduling professional water heater service is that technicians are then able to spot minor damage to the appliance and even replace the worn parts before they cause bigger problems. A very important part of the process is definitely system flushing in order to eliminate the sediment. The Home Depot also states that even a yearly water heater flush is very efficient in the water heater’s performance and lifespan. Regular water heater maintenance, if effectively implemented, can be a huge difference maker in your water heater’s life.

Protecting Water Quality in the Home

A poorly maintained water heater is a water heater that not only gives you less hot water but also it pollutes the water you use at home. Gradually, sediment, minerals, and rust that are inside the tank will find their way into your taps. At this stage, you may experience cloudy water, weird smells, or the water may change its color, thus making even minor daily activities unpleasant.

Routine water heater service is essential to keep your water clean and safe. Professionals by flushing out buildup and checking for corrosion or leaks, ensure that water is clear and free of any smell. This also prevents other systems in your house like dishwashers, laundry machines, or even plumbing fixtures that rely on clean hot water for their proper function, from getting damaged.
